Ashland Inc. is a global specialty chemicals company that provides innovative solutions for industries such as pharmaceuticals, transportation, construction, and personal care. Founded in 1924 and headquartered in Covington, Kentucky, Ashland focuses on performance chemicals, adhesives, and functional ingredients, serving a diverse range of markets with a commitment to sustainability and customer-centric innovation.

Ashland board authorizes quarterly dividend
Benzinga • Na • May 5, 2026

Ashland Inc. (NYSE:ASH) announced a quarterly cash dividend of $0.42 per share, representing a 1.2% increase from the previous quarter. The dividend will be paid on June 15, 2026, to shareholders of record as of June 1, 2026. The company had 45,788,007 shares outstanding as of April 30, 2026.
